欢迎来到Doc100.Net免费学习资源知识分享平台!
您的位置:首页 > 程序异常 >

经过hibernate连接db2数据库利用get方法返回数据时出错!

更新时间: 2014-01-05 02:23:56 责任编辑: Author_N1

 

通过hibernate连接db2数据库利用get方法返回数据时出错!!!
    代码走到此处的时候:PersonReg personReg = (PersonReg)dao.get(PersonReg.class, list.get(0).toString());
报错,求高手相助!!!!!

    错误提示:如下--------------------------------
javax.xml.ws.soap.SOAPFaultException: Hibernate operation: could not load an entity: [ie.cphh.services.model.PersonReg#1]; uncategorized SQLException for SQL [select personreg0_.PERSONREG_ID as PERSONREG1_15_0_, personreg0_.HR_ID as HR2_15_0_, personreg0_.NAME as NAME15_0_, personreg0_.MEDICARE_CD as MEDICARE4_15_0_, personreg0_.MEDICAL_INSURANCE_NO as MEDICAL5_15_0_, personreg0_.ID_NO_CD as ID6_15_0_, personreg0_.ID_NO as ID7_15_0_, personreg0_.ID_NO_START_DATE as ID8_15_0_, personreg0_.ID_NO_CANCEL_DATE as ID9_15_0_, personreg0_.ID_PROVIDING_ORG_CODE as ID10_15_0_, personreg0_.BIRTH_DATE as BIRTH11_15_0_, personreg0_.GENDER_CD as GENDER12_15_0_, personreg0_.NATIONALITY_CD as NATIONA13_15_0_, personreg0_.NATION_CD as NATION14_15_0_, personreg0_.MARITAL_ST_CD as MARITAL15_15_0_, personreg0_.WORK_DATE as WORK16_15_0_, personreg0_.OCCU_TYPE_CD as OCCU17_15_0_, personreg0_.ED_BG_CD as ED18_15_0_, personreg0_.AR_CD as AR19_15_0_, personreg0_.AD_CD as AD20_15_0_, personreg0_.PROVINCE_NAME as PROVINCE21_15_0_, personreg0_.CITY_NAME as CITY22_15_0_, personreg0_.AREA_NAME as AREA23_15_0_, personreg0_.STREET_ID as STREET24_15_0_, personreg0_.VILLAGE_NAME as VILLAGE25_15_0_, personreg0_.HOUSE_NO as HOUSE26_15_0_, personreg0_.POST_CD as POST27_15_0_, personreg0_.TEL_TYPE_CD as TEL28_15_0_, personreg0_.TEL_NO as TEL29_15_0_, personreg0_.EMAIL_AD as EMAIL30_15_0_, personreg0_.LINKMAN_NAME as LINKMAN31_15_0_, personreg0_.linkman_rel_cd as linkman32_15_0_, personreg0_.lm_Id_no_cd as lm33_15_0_, personreg0_.lm_Id_no as lm34_15_0_, personreg0_.Register_date as Register35_15_0_, personreg0_.Recorder_name as Recorder36_15_0_, personreg0_.REGISTER_PERSON_CODE as REGISTER37_15_0_, personreg0_.REGISTER_ORG_CODE as REGISTER38_15_0_, personreg0_.SEND_TIME as SEND39_15_0_, personreg0_.SEND_ORG_CODE as SEND40_15_0_, personreg0_.SEND_SYSTEM as SEND41_15_0_, personreg0_.CREATETIME as CREATETIME15_0_, personreg0_.LastUpTime as LastUpTime15_0_, personreg0_.STATE as STATE15_0_ from PERSONREG personreg0_ where personreg0_.PERSONREG_ID=?]; SQL state [null]; error code [-4220]; [jcc][1093][10427][3.62.56] 数据转换无效:参数实例 101 对于所请求的转换为 java.sql.Timestamp 的转换无效。 ERRORCODE=-4220, SQLSTATE=null; nested exception is com.ibm.db2.jcc.am.SqlException: [jcc][1093][10427][3.62.56] 数据转换无效:参数实例 101 对于所请求的转换为 java.sql.Timestamp 的转换无效。 ERRORCODE=-4220, SQLSTATE=null
at org.apache.cxf.jaxws.JaxWsClientProxy.invoke(JaxWsClientProxy.java:146)
at $Proxy39.verifyPersonHH(Unknown Source)
at ie.cphh.services.TestClentVerifyPerson.main(TestClentVerifyPerson.java:27)
Caused by: org.apache.cxf.binding.soap.SoapFault: Hibernate operation: could not load an entity: [ie.cphh.services.model.PersonReg#1]; uncategorized SQLException for SQL [select personreg0_.PERSONREG_ID as PERSONREG1_15_0_, personreg0_.HR_ID as HR2_15_0_, personreg0_.NAME as NAME15_0_, personreg0_.MEDICARE_CD as MEDICARE4_15_0_, personreg0_.MEDICAL_INSURANCE_NO as MEDICAL5_15_0_, personreg0_.ID_NO_CD as ID6_15_0_, personreg0_.ID_NO as ID7_15_0_, personreg0_.ID_NO_START_DATE as ID8_15_0_, personreg0_.ID_NO_CANCEL_DATE as ID9_15_0_, personreg0_.ID_PROVIDING_ORG_CODE as ID10_15_0_, personreg0_.BIRTH_DATE as BIRTH11_15_0_, personreg0_.GENDER_CD as GENDER12_15_0_, personreg0_.NATIONALITY_CD as NATIONA13_15_0_, personreg0_.NATION_CD as NATION14_15_0_, personreg0_.MARITAL_ST_CD as MARITAL15_15_0_, personreg0_.WORK_DATE as WORK16_15_0_, personreg0_.OCCU_TYPE_CD as OCCU17_15_0_, personreg0_.ED_BG_CD as ED18_15_0_, personreg0_.AR_CD as AR19_15_0_, personreg0_.AD_CD as AD20_15_0_, personreg0_.PROVINCE_NAME as PROVINCE21_15_0_, personreg0_.CITY_NAME as CITY22_15_0_, personreg0_.AREA_NAME as AREA23_15_0_, personreg0_.STREET_ID as STREET24_15_0_, personreg0_.VILLAGE_NAME as VILLAGE25_15_0_, personreg0_.HOUSE_NO as HOUSE26_15_0_, personreg0_.POST_CD as POST27_15_0_, personreg0_.TEL_TYPE_CD as TEL28_15_0_, personreg0_.TEL_NO as TEL29_15_0_, personreg0_.EMAIL_AD as EMAIL30_15_0_, personreg0_.LINKMAN_NAME as LINKMAN31_15_0_, personreg0_.linkman_rel_cd as linkman32_15_0_, personreg0_.lm_Id_no_cd as lm33_15_0_, personreg0_.lm_Id_no as lm34_15_0_, personreg0_.Register_date as Register35_15_0_, personreg0_.Recorder_name as Recorder36_15_0_, personreg0_.REGISTER_PERSON_CODE as REGISTER37_15_0_, personreg0_.REGISTER_ORG_CODE as REGISTER38_15_0_, personreg0_.SEND_TIME as SEND39_15_0_, personreg0_.SEND_ORG_CODE as SEND40_15_0_, personreg0_.SEND_SYSTEM as SEND41_15_0_, personreg0_.CREATETIME as CREATETIME15_0_, personreg0_.LastUpTime as LastUpTime15_0_, personreg0_.STATE as STATE15_0_ from PERSONREG personreg0_ where personreg0_.PERSONREG_ID=?]; SQL state [null]; error code [-4220]; [jcc][1093][10427][3.62.56] 数据转换无效:参数实例 101 对于所请求的转换为 java.sql.Timestamp 的转换无效。 ERRORCODE=-4220, SQLSTATE=null; nested exception is com.ibm.db2.jcc.am.SqlException: [jcc][1093][10427][3.62.56] 数据转换无效:参数实例 101 对于所请求的转换为 java.sql.Timestamp 的转换无效。 ERRORCODE=-4220, SQLSTATE=null
上一篇:上一篇
下一篇:下一篇

 

随机推荐程序问答结果

 

 

如对文章有任何疑问请提交到问题反馈,或者您对内容不满意,请您反馈给我们DOC100.NET论坛发贴求解。
DOC100.NET资源网,机器学习分类整理更新日期::2014-01-05 02:23:56
如需转载,请注明文章出处和来源网址:http://www.doc100.net/bugs/t/9350/
本文WWW.DOC100.NET DOC100.NET版权所有。